Subject: Chronoplan timetable solver — candidate for review

Reviewer: this change replaces the greedy room-assignment pass with a constraint-propagation stage, reducing unsatisfiable conflicts in the Westmoor district dataset from 41 to 3. All solver unit tests pass, and runtime stayed under the two-minute budget. Please verify the backtracking depth cap. The candidate corresponds to the build identifier below.

build token for kageg-haduf: htk3_bc7

## Data Stores: Digest Scheduler (Mailloom)

The batch email digest scheduler runs every 20 minutes and reads pending digest windows from the scheduling store. Release managers should note that schema changes here require draining the queue first, since in-flight jobs pin the old schema. The nightly compaction job runs at 02:00 UTC and should not overlap a release window. The scheduler connects to its store using the string below.

primary connection of tagag-bafof = postgresql://fraius_svc:opSiWuF@db-ffd7.torvanet.test:5432/ulaax

## Environment Variables for Plugin Authors

Heads up: we're carving the user module out of the old Brindlewood monolith into its own service, UserCore. If your plugin touches profiles or sessions, you'll now talk to UserCore directly instead of the monolith's internal API.

Most settings stay the same, but plugins now authenticate with their own signing credential. Grab one from the Brindlewood developer portal, then drop it into your .env file on the next line.

sealed setting: VAULT_KEY8=1a4f6a38

**Firmware update channel — Brindlecote devices.** Maintainers: the `stable` channel promotes only from `beta` after 14 soak days. Never push builds directly to `stable`; the Harvane signer will reject them. Channel manifests live in the sealed config repo and are signed at each promotion. If the signer's keystore must be restored after a wipe, unseal it with the recovery passphrase noted directly below.

recovery phrase for fahof-fawip: casael-fenael-wenix